Detox and rehabilitation are not the same thing

Detox is the clinically managed process of removing alcohol from your system while taking care of withdrawal symptoms. It is brief, typically 3 to 7 days. The main objective is safety and security. The additional goal is comfort.

Rehab is what follows. It includes treatment, education and learning, drug for regression prevention, family members work, and method living without alcohol. Rehabilitation can be property, partial hospitalization, or outpatient. It typically recently to months. Consider detox as a runway and rehab as the flight. You require both to get to a destination.

In Tinton Falls, many individuals full detoxification at a dedicated unit, a hospital‑based program, or an accredited withdrawal management center, then enter alcohol rehab Tinton Falls or a neighboring outpatient program. Some centers pack both under one roofing system; others collaborate with partner programs around Monmouth County.

Day one and the first 72 hours

The consumption nurse will certainly inspect essential signs, blood alcohol content if appropriate, and location you on a standardized analysis like CIWA‑Ar, a validated tool that scores withdrawal signs and symptoms. You will typically obtain thiamine, folate, and a multivitamin early to safeguard the mind and avoid Wernicke's encephalopathy, which is uncommon yet major. If you are already shaky, perspiring, distressed, or nauseated, the physician or nurse professional begins symptom‑driven medicine promptly.

Here is just how the first stretch usually unfolds.

  • Hour 0 to 12: Intake, laboratories, hydration, vitamins, and a first dosage of medicine if suggested. You may really feel dazed or troubled. Staff check on you often.
  • Hour 12 to 24: Symptoms can magnify. Shake, anxiousness, poor rest, and blood pressure spikes prevail. Medicine dosages are adjusted to your score and vitals. Basic food, liquids, and brief walks help.
  • Day 2: If withdrawal dangers are higher, this is a critical day. Seizure danger is greater in the initial two days. The team watches closely. Many people begin to support, with less drinking and much better sleep.
  • Day 3: Symptoms typically ease. The group changes toward preparation. You meet a therapist, review triggers, and map the following degree of treatment. If offered, you might attend a quick group or a one‑on‑one session.
  • Day 4 to 7: Length depends upon severity, co‑occurring conditions, and response to medicines. Some discharge on day 3, others require a few more days to land gently.

Families sometimes are afraid that medicines simply replace one material with an additional. Done properly, detox relies on short programs of medications that reduce as signs and symptoms settle. The strategy is customized and time‑limited.

Medications utilized in alcohol detox

Most systems make use of symptom‑triggered benzodiazepines, since this course lowers the danger of seizures and ecstasy tremens when alcohol stops. Typical options consist of diazepam and lorazepam. Dosages are not one size fits all. Older adults, people with liver condition, or those with extreme rest apnea require cautious adjustments.

Adjuncts relieve particular signs. Gabapentin can decrease anxiousness and insomnia. Clonidine or propranolol aids with autonomic symptoms like quick heart rate and tremor. Hydroxyzine or trazodone sustains rest. Antipsychotics such as haloperidol may be used briefly for severe agitation or hallucinations, yet not as a standalone for seizure prevention. Thiamine is non‑negotiable, given before sugar when possible. A lot more extreme or complicated situations in some cases require inpatient medical facility management with IV liquids, electrolyte correction, and constant monitoring.

A good detoxification program go for the most affordable effective medication dose and stops it as quickly as it is safe. The goal is not a chemical cushion for weeks. It is risk-free passage.

Understanding risk: who requires inpatient detox

Not everyone needs inpatient detox. Light to modest withdrawal can be taken care of at home with day-to-day facility check‑ins and prescriptions, specifically when there is solid social assistance and no major health and wellness conditions. That said, specific factors press the scale towards overseen care:

  • History of withdrawal seizures or ecstasy tremens, also once.
  • Heavy or long duration of alcohol consumption, as an example a pint or even more of liquor daily for months.
  • Significant medical problems such as heart disease, uncontrolled diabetes mellitus, or liver failure.
  • Pregnant clients, that require collaborated obstetric and addiction care.
  • Lack of a reliable sober caregiver at home.

What rehabilitation resembles after detox

The handoff from detoxification to rehab forms the next 6 months. Strong programs construct that bridge early. You will likely meet a case manager or counselor by day 2 who routines the very first visits, organizes transportation when required, and checks insurance policy coverage. Options consist of:

  • Residential rehab, commonly 2 to 4 weeks, for those that need a structured atmosphere without simple accessibility to alcohol.
  • Partial a hospital stay, 5 days each week for several hours each day, with nights at home.
  • Intensive outpatient, 3 to 4 days each week, usually at nights to balance work or family.
  • Standard outpatient therapy, once or twice weekly, usually paired with peer support.

Therapies differ, however cognitive behavior modification and motivational speaking with are pillars. Numerous programs in this area add trauma‑informed care, family sessions, and skills training for sleep, stress, and communication. A reliable alcohol rehab Tinton Falls strategy looks mundane theoretically but requiring in life: consistent treatment, peer link, medication when suitable, and day‑to‑day issue fixing at home and work.

Medication for relapse prevention

Detox addresses withdrawal, not desire or regression threat. Ongoing alcohol https://daltonbuzj826.quantlynix.com/posts/alcohol-detox-tinton-falls-what-to-expect-from-modern-alcohol-rehab-and-dependency-treatment addiction treatment frequently includes medication:

  • Naltrexone minimizes reward from drinking and can lower heavy drinking days. It comes as a day-to-day pill or a regular monthly injection. It is an excellent suitable for many, unless there is severe hepatitis or opioid use.
  • Acamprosate supports abstaining by reducing post‑acute symptoms like interior restlessness. It is dosed three times everyday and works best as soon as you are alcohol‑free.
  • Disulfiram develops an aversive response if you consume alcohol on it. It benefits people who want a solid external brake and have trusted supervision.
  • Off tag medicines such as topiramate or gabapentin can help some patients who do not tolerate first‑line options.

The choice depends on objectives. A person aiming for complete abstaining might choose acamprosate or naltrexone. Somebody attempting to reduce hefty drinking days, en path to abstinence, might start with naltrexone. A patient with extreme liver disease requires additional caution and usually favors acamprosate.

Special populations and clinical judgment

One dimension never fits all. Here are situations where plans often change:

  • Older adults metabolize medicines in a different way, and drop threat is actual. Lower benzodiazepine dosages, slower tapers, and additional interest to hydration and electrolytes stop complications.
  • People with liver condition call for mindful medicine option. Lorazepam is often liked in serious liver impairment because it stays clear of active metabolites. Naltrexone may be deferred until liver feature improves.
  • Pregnant individuals require coordinated treatment. The concern is maternal stabilization, fetal surveillance when suggested, and cautious medicine selections. Early prenatal sychronisation makes a difference.
  • Those with co‑occurring psychological health conditions gain from integrated care. Deal with untreated anxiety, PTSD, or ADHD together with alcohol use disorder. Avoid chasing after one problem at a time.
  • People with chronic pain requirement sensible strategies. A great program brings pain administration right into the discussion early, with non‑opioid methods, physical treatment referrals, and collaborated prescribing.

The typical string is customization. The ideal plan is the one you can adhere to securely, not the one that looks suitable on paper.

Therapy that sticks after detox

People do not relapse for absence of details. They relapse when anxiety spikes, sleep collapses, or they run into an old pattern without a plan. Efficient treatment targets those actual moments. If alcohol rehab consists of just talks, you will learn fascinating realities and little else. Programs that mix private treatment, skills practice, and peer conversation teach you to take care of the edge situations: the coworker who pressures you continuously, the wedding anniversary of a loss, the evening you do not sleep up until 3 a.m.

Look for a strategy that rehearses reactions. Technique saying no with a complete sentence. Practice leaving an event in the initial 15 minutes without explanation. Method buying soda water with lime without a lengthy story. It feels awkward at first. It obtains easier quickly.

Medication plus therapy is not a crutch. It is a smart pairing. Individuals that use both tend to remain involved longer.

What development really looks like

New individuals sometimes anticipate a rise of power once the alcohol leaves. What they feel is much more subtle. The very first real win is normally a constant hand. Then a full night of sleep shows up, typically between days 3 and 7. Early morning queasiness fades. High blood pressure stabilizes. The mind gets rid of enough to spot patterns.

Cravings can be found in waves. The very first tidy peaceful Saturday can really feel empty and dangerous. A good plan loads it with easy framework: a conference, a walk, food preparation something you actually wish to eat, a telephone call with someone risk-free. Over weeks, power returns. Over months, confidence grows. The brain's reward system, down‑regulated by years of alcohol, rectifies. It does not snap back in a week. It transforms with repetition.

Common mistaken beliefs that enter the way

Two concepts create a lot of damage. The very first is awaiting best readiness. Readiness is not a door that opens fully. It is a window that cracks. If the home window is open today, step. Programs in Tinton Falls can generally start the procedure swiftly as soon as you call.

The second is the misconception that slip removes development. A slip is information. It tells you where the strategy was slim. Use it to reinforce the plan, not to verify a tale that you can not transform. Individuals that frame slides as details return on the right track faster.

How long does it take to fully cleanse your body of alcohol in Tinton Falls?

Alcohol is generally eliminated from the body within about 24 hours after the last drink, although this varies by the amount consumed and individual metabolism. Recovery from the physical effects of heavy alcohol use may take much longer. Withdrawal symptoms can last several days. Long-term healing depends on overall health and continued recovery.

What do 7 days of no alcohol do in Tinton Falls?

After seven days without alcohol, many people notice improved sleep, hydration, and mental clarity. Blood alcohol is fully eliminated well before this point, and early withdrawal symptoms often begin to improve. Energy levels and concentration may also increase. Individual experiences vary depending on previous drinking patterns and overall health.

How long until alcohol is 100% out of your system in Tinton Falls?

For most people, alcohol is completely eliminated from the bloodstream within approximately 24 hours after the last drink. The exact timing depends on body size, liver function, and the amount of alcohol consumed. Standard alcohol tests may detect alcohol for different lengths of time depending on the testing method. Recovery from alcohol use extends beyond the time alcohol remains in the body.

What are the stages of alcohol detox in Tinton Falls?

Alcohol detox typically begins with mild symptoms such as anxiety, sweating, nausea, and tremors within the first day. Moderate symptoms may develop over the next one to three days, and severe cases can involve seizures or delirium tremens. Symptoms usually begin to improve after several days with appropriate medical care. The severity varies depending on the individual's history of alcohol use.
